Radical Pastor and General Overseer of Omega Fire Ministries
Worldwide, Apostle Johnson Suleman, has demanded that a
legal practitioner, Festus Keyamo, should retract all
publications, and an apology to be published on major social
media networks.

He also demanded N1bn over alleged blackmail and injuries
inflicted on him, including online video clips, during his
alleged amorous relationship with a Canada-based stripper,
Stephanie Otobo.

Should he fail to comply with the demand, the cleric threatened
to drag Keyamo to the Legal Practitioners Disciplinary
Committee “for infamous conduct.”
THE PUNCH reported that Stephanie Otobo had alleged that
she suffered emotional stress from Suleman, following a sour
relationship including a promise of marriage.
But the cleric in a letter by his counsel, Osa Director, obtained
by journalists on Thursday evening in Abuja, entitled:
“Allegation of professional misconduct and unethical
practices”, said Keyamo’s action was inconsistent with Section
1 of the Rules of Professional Conduct For Legal Practitioners
2007.

He said, “Sequel to our letter to you dated March 6, 2017, we
have observed with shock and dismay your deliberate and
relentless efforts to malign and convict our client through
media trial. By your relentless media campaign, you are
conducting yourself in a manner inconsistent with Section 1 of
the Rules of Professional Conduct For Legal Practitioners
2007.”

According to him, instead of gathering facts and evidence
before a court of competent jurisdiction for adjudication,
Keyamo resorted to alleged blackmail and intimidation through
the media, both traditional and social media.
“In short, you have threatened and indeed executed your threat
of conjuring, manufacturing and synthesising bogus and
unverifiable exhibits in the social media and newspapers, all
with a view to poison public opinion against our client and
reduce his esteem and reputation in the eye of any reasonable
man. Your attitude is also to ambush a fair trial while litigation
is anticipated. This is contrary to S.33 of the Rules of
Professional Conduct For Legal Practitioners 2007.”
Director quoted a recent Newspaper report in which Keyamo
threatened to “release more bullets”, while Otobo under his
supervision would be organising a world press conference and
“we will begin to release bullets.”

He said, “Furthermore, you grossly and recklessly maligned
our client, saying, “these men of God are not what they claim to
be, we have a duty to protect the public. Many of them are fake
and fraudsters. You will see the video very soon in the next few
minutes.” True to your threat of trial publicity stunts, the video
clips have flooded the social media networks.

“We believe your conduct is inconsistent with the virtues and
rules of conduct of the legal profession. It smacks of
indiscipline and disdain for the judicial process. Therefore, we
demand a retraction of all your press statements and an
apology to be published on the major social media networks.

“Also, we demand a compensation of N1bn for all the injuries
inflicted on our client. We expect you to meet our demands
within seven days from the date above written. Take notice that
we shall drag you before the Legal Practitioners Disciplinary
Committee for the infamous conduct if you fail to so do.”
